Algoritmická složitost útoku - Algorithmic complexity attack

An útok algoritmické složitosti je forma počítačového útoku, která využívá známé případy, kdy algoritmus použitý v kusu softwaru bude vystaven nejhorší případ chování. Tento typ útoku lze použít k dosažení a odmítnutí služby.

Příklady

Viz také

  • Adversarial vstup
  • Quicksort - populární a rychlý algoritmus pro třídění na místě, běžící v průměru, ale mají chování, pokud je implementováno naivně.

Další čtení

  • M. D. McIlroy (1999). „Killer Adversary for Quicksort“ (PDF). Archivováno (PDF) od originálu dne 2010-06-16. Citováno 2010-06-16.
  • Scott A Crosby; Dan S Wallach (2003). „Denial of Service via Algorithmic Complexity Attacks“. Archivovány od originál dne 02.02.2007. Citováno 2010-06-16.